Transaction a8a93e12bc93a3733e713224e57e18a426150634c409661597a7fa8ccd15ec2f

4 Input
2 Outputs
  • a8a93e12bc93a3733e713224e57e18a426150634c409661597a7fa8ccd15ec2f:0
  • value  1043780
    address  38SLYLnDpwW2BsDYFcbHeEhHGr51p5fuGB
  • a8a93e12bc93a3733e713224e57e18a426150634c409661597a7fa8ccd15ec2f:1
  • value  20681664
    address  16tWBvLGWQ6WCMk9Bus5dZrFig4FacuavR